Those RTiA7s should make fine surrounds, or mains for your second room ;) An additional amp would be easily hooked up through the pre-outs on the back of your avr, but it need not be Marantz, brand matching doesn't matter (nor do you need to brand match speaker/sub, and Polk subs aren't very good anyways). Try without the additional amp, that would depend on the level you listen at and what distance....try playing with this spl calculator to get an idea how that works.

Good. That's a big room for subs (they work off total volume available, your speakers will be more about distance between them and you). I'd think multiple ported 15"s or 18"s, either diy or from folk like SVS, Hsu, Power Sound Audio, Rythmik, Seaton, JTR, Funk Audio....
